Grandville & Cascade Mi Dentists At-home lightening supplied with a dental office involves personalized trays and professional-grade gel that patients make use of over a period of time. While outcomes take longer to attain, this approach provides versatility and permits individuals to bleach their teeth gradually at their very own pace. It is typically a favored option for those with light staining or for keeping outcomes after in-office treatment. For take-home lightening, we produce custom-fitted trays that guarantee even circulation of the lightening gel. Clients are offered thorough instructions on just how to utilize the trays securely and successfully over an amount of time.

How long are your teeth pores open after lightening?

The pores in your enamel open during the teeth bleaching treatment. You can await 24-48 hours for them to close. Once they do, your teeth should feel less permeable, and you can resume your regular habits.

Quicker tooth lightening can be attained through in-office lightening because the items deliver higher concentrations of peroxide than OTC. As a result, gingival tissues are normally shielded prior to the representative is applied. Some specialists make use of laser systems to boost the price of the chain reactions.
